A2DP (A12 rom) vs Broadcom for X51v

Hi all.

On the strength of the A12 upgrade, I purchased a pair of wireless stereo headphones (Motorola HT820)

The stereo profile was offered and they paired fine. The functionality also worked fine, as I was able to jump tracks and pause play. (I use Pocketmusic)

The problem was that the quality of the stereo was not that great, and volume was poor.

So I decided to install the Broadcom drivers (latest version 1.7.1) and the improvement in quality and volume was significant. In fact the difference in quality between wired and wireless is very hard to detect.

However I no longer have the ability to remotely pause or skip tracks.

Is this a known limitation or have I screwed something up?

The Widcomm stack doesn't support the AVRCP profile (audio/video remote control) that the headphones use for skipping tracks, pause, volume control, etc. Maybe in time it will.

I was thinking about getting the same headphones, some people say the quality is good, others are saying its mediocre. I haven't upgraded to A12 yet, as there do seem to be some teething problems (on A06 at the mo), but apparently there is a hack to unlock the A2DP (and I guess the AVRCP) profiles, so maybe it might offer good quality sound on that?
